Output 40ca98722ae70015573cdfb96f2f19c78ef6c05b06a56caf94359ccede611592:2

value
49898350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8765d3634d09752e68b0b1ec229a10a0a5b14d85 OP_EQUAL
address
MLF5SJYdca1CzimcwVYpzu9Kj9TcUdswZt
transaction
40ca98722ae70015573cdfb96f2f19c78ef6c05b06a56caf94359ccede611592
spent
true